Market research is being conducted to identify sources capable of supplying a Supercontinuum Laser Source for the USAFA Physics Department and the Laser and Optics Research Center (LORC) to support wavelength-agile modulation research by cadets. The laser system must meet or exceed the following minimum specs: total average output power of at least 30 W, spectral range from 400 to 2400 nm, average spectral power density greater than 16 mW per nm across the full range, repetition rate of 1 MHz, average power stability under 0.5% RMS, with output isolation included, computer-controlled operation, and delivery/shipping included to the USAF Academy, CO.

Interested vendors should submit a Capability Statement that includes company profile, CAGE/UEI, SAM status, business size, a technical description showing how the product meets the specified characteristics (including product literature), estimated delivery lead time after order, and any current government contracts or vehicles they hold for this product.
